NAME

asubst - Area Substitution

SYNOPSIS

asubst [-o outputfile] [-v] [inputfile]

DESCRIPTION

The asubst program reads inputfile or from "stdin" and performs the following action: Characters and substrings are substituted according
to Perl-like substitution commands enclosed by surrounding area
delimiters. The substitution commands recognized are
[[s/pattern/string/options]]
[[tr/input/output/options]]
and the areas are defined by blocks delimited via

{: ... :}

EXAMPLE

{: [[s/ae/ä/]] [[s/ue/ü/]]
Foo Bar Baz Quux with Umlauts ae and ue
:}

OPTIONS

-o outputfile
This redirects the output to outputfile. Usually the output will be send to "stdout" if no such option is specified or outputfile is ""-"".
-v This sets verbose mode where some processing information will be
given on the console.
